Feedback

Conexión a Azure PostgreSQL

Si no tiene el PostgreSQL PDO, PostgreSQL 7 o superior, PostgreSQL 6.4 o superior y PostgreSQL 6.3 o inferior controladores habilitados, consulte a continuación nuestra documentación sobre cómo habilitar ambos en Scriptcase para la conexión.

  • Para habilitar PostgreSQL PDO: clic aquí
  • Para habilitar PostgreSQL 7 o superior: clic aquí
  • Para habilitar PostgreSQL 6.4 o superior: clic aquí
  • Para habilitar PostgreSQL 6.3 o inferior: clic aquí

ATTENTION: Si no tiene una base Azure PostgreSQL creada, verifique cómo crearla haciendo clic aquí.

Crear una conexión a Scriptcase

Vea a continuación cómo crear una conexión en su proyecto Scriptcase, utilizando el controlador habilitado (PostgreSQL PDO, PostgreSQL 7 o superior, PostgreSQL 6.4 o superior y PostgreSQL 6.3 o inferior .) y la base de datos Azure PostgreSQL.

1 - Acceda a un proyecto desde su Scriptcase.

2 - Haga clic en el icono Nueva conexión para crear una conexión.

Creating a new connection

o acceda al menú Database > Nueva conexión.

Creating a new connection

Después de eso, aparecerá una pantalla con todas las conexiones de la base de datos.

3 - Seleccione la conexión Microsoft Azure.

Selecting the database connection

4 - Y elija la base de datos Azure Postgres.

Selecting the database

Conexión

Ingrese los parámetros para conectarse a su base de datos Azure PostgreSQL de la siguiente manera:

Connecting to the database

  • Nombre de la conexión: defina el nombre de su nueva conexión. De manera predeterminada, Scriptcase agrega el prefijo conn junto con el nombre de la base de datos.

  • SGDB Driver: Seleccione el controlador PostgreSQL para la conexión. En este ejemplo, usamos el controlador PostgreSQL PDO.

  • SGDB server: ingrese el dominio del servidor Azure donde está instalada la base de datos. Ejemplo: dominio-postgres.postgres.database.azure.com

  • Port: Ingrese el puerto para la conexión. Por defecto, el puerto definido es 5432.

  • Schema: Ingrese el esquema para conectarse a la base de datos.

  • Database: enumere y seleccione la base de datos a la que se conectará. Ejemplo: samples

  • Usuario: Informe al usuario para autenticar la conexión a su base de datos.

  • Password: ingrese la contraseña para completar el proceso de autenticación.

  • Prueba de conexión: haga clic en este botón para obtener una respuesta a la solicitud de Scriptcase para averiguar si los parámetros ingresados son correctos.

Testing the database connection

Seguridad

Segurança da conexão do banco de dados

Usar SSL

Le permite definir si la conexión utilizará SSL. Tenga en cuenta que la opción está desactivada de forma predeterminada.

sslmode

sslmode protección protección MITM Declaración
disable No No No me importa la seguridad y no quiero pagar el costo de la criptografía.
allow Tal vez No No me importa la seguridad, pero pagaré el costo de la criptografía si el servidor insiste en ello.
prefer Tal vez No No me importa la criptografía, pero deseo pagar el costo de la criptografía si el servidor la soporta.
require No Quiero que mis datos estén cifrados y acepto el costo.
verify-ca Depende de la política de la CA Quiero que mis datos estén cifrados y acepto el costo. Quiero estar seguro de que me conecto a un servidor en el que confío.
verify-full Quiero que mis datos estén cifrados y acepto el costo. Quiero estar seguro de que me conecto a un servidor en el que confío y que es el que especifico.

sslrootcert (Certificado raíz SSL):

Este parámetro hace referencia al certificado raíz SSL/TLS utilizado para verificar la autenticidad del certificado presentado por el servidor durante la comunicación segura. Uso: El valor de este parámetro debe ser la ruta completa al archivo que contiene el certificado raíz.

sslkey (Clave privada SSL):

Este parámetro representa la clave privada asociada con el certificado SSL/TLS utilizado por el servidor para la autenticación. Uso: Se debe especificar la ruta completa al archivo que contiene la clave privada.

sslcert (Certificado SSL):

El parámetro sslcert hace referencia al certificado SSL/TLS del servidor, que se presenta durante el proceso de negociación de seguridad para la autenticación. Uso: Se debe proporcionar la ruta completa al archivo que contiene el certificado SSL/TLS del servidor.

Filtro

Al acceder a esta pestaña, puede configurar qué elementos de la base de datos se mostrarán en la conexión, dependiendo del propietario o no.

Filtering the database connection

Mostrar

Permite la conexión para ver tablas, vistas, tablas del sistema y procedimientos según los elementos seleccionados por el usuario. Por defecto, los elementos Table y Views ya están seleccionados por Scriptcase.

  • Tablas: Al seleccionar esta opción, se mostrarán las tablas en su base de datos.
    • Por defecto, Scriptcase habilita esta opción .
  • Vistas: Al seleccionar esta opción, se mostrarán las vistas de su base de datos.
    • Por defecto, Scriptcase habilita esta opción .
  • Tablas del sistema: Al seleccionar esta opción, se mostrarán las tablas del sistema de su base de datos.

  • Procedimientos: Al seleccionar esta opción, se mostrarán los procedimientos de su base de datos.

Búsquedas

Le permite definir qué tablas y propietarios se muestran.

  • Tablas: Puede definir en esta opción qué tablas se mostrarán. La configuración puede contener un PREFIX %% o el nombre de las tablas para mostrar.
    • Por defecto, Scriptcase deja esta opción vacía .
    • Ejemplo:

    Example of using the prefix


  • Propietario: Informar al usuario que ve las tablas ingresadas para su visualización.
    • El usuario debe estar en mayúsculas como en el ejemplo anterior.
  • Display: Elija si se muestran las tablas para el propietario informado.

NOTA: Al usar el filtrado de tablas, elimina las tablas innecesarias para su proyecto y mejora el rendimiento de la conexión de su base de datos.

Avanzado

En esta pestaña, tiene acceso a configuraciones específicas para la conexión. La configuración realizada en esta sesión afecta la visualización de datos y el rendimiento de la aplicación.

Advanced database connection configuration

  • codificación_cliente: Seleccione la codificación utilizada en su base de datos. En el ejemplo anterior, utilizamos la codificación de cliente utf8.
    • __ Por defecto, el conjunto de caracteres utf8 está configurado .__
  • Separador decimal: Seleccione el tipo de separador para registros decimales, entre coma y punto.
    • Por defecto, el punto . se selecciona como separador.
  • Conexión persistente: Defina si las conexiones terminarán después de la ejecución de sus scripts en las aplicaciones Scriptcase.
    • Por defecto, Scriptcase deshabilita esta opción.
  • Utilice el esquema antes del nombre de la tabla: Defina si el esquema de la base de datos se mostrará antes que los nombres de la tabla.
    • Por defecto, Scriptcase habilita esta opción.

¿Dudas sobre la conexión?

Póngase en contacto con nuestro soporte en caso de problemas de conexión o preguntas relacionadas con esta base de datos.